Атрибут таблицы border spacing в CSS


Опубликованно 05.03.2019 00:20

Атрибут таблицы border spacing в CSS

Инструментов CSS имеют богатый набор атрибутов для элементов веб-страницы, чтобы максимально оживить и украсить веб-страницы. Атрибут border-spacing не является исключением. Широко используется при создании таблиц как элементов веб-страниц, и без него не может сделать так называемый "табличный" текст сайтов. Назначение

Атрибут border-spacing относится к тегу <table> и служит для определения расстояния между ячейками таблицы в пикселях. В HTML имеется инструмент, интервалы ячеек.

Эти атрибуты не могут быть применены к одной и той же таблицы, по той причине, что CSS имеет более высокий приоритет, чем HTML. В противном случае, он будет работать только border-spacing и cellspacing браузер игнорирует.

Свойства атрибута можно для наглядности показать в табличной форме. Применение Задает интервал между ячейками Значение по умолчанию 0 px Наследование Да Анимация Не Она работает с версиями CSS 2, 3

Потому что border-spacing работает с CSS 2, отображается правильно в подавляющем большинстве современных веб-браузеров. Для визуального восприятия доступны сайты, написанные около десятка лет назад, с помощью этой, уже устаревшей, технологии. Синтаксис

Для разделения ячеек таблицы на расстоянии, вы должны в теге <table> применить атрибут border-spacing, установить параметр "length" и число, которое выражает количество пикселей. При этом пробел между цифрой и единицей измерения не ставится. Например, если ячейки в строках необходимо раздвинуть на 12, и на колонках 18 пикселей, CSS-код будет выглядеть так:

table { border-spacing: 12px 18px; }

Значения атрибута могут быть две, как в предыдущем примере, и может быть один: При разработке двух вариантов, первый задает расстояние по горизонтали, а второй-по вертикали. Если он указан, то, что определяет одно и то же расстояние по горизонтали и вертикали.

Необходимо учитывать, что макет таблицы, толщину (в пикселях) границы ячеек и их количество тоже следует учитывать. В противном случае, ее готовую таблицу искажен. Пример использования

Техническое задание: необходимо создать таблицу, в которой будут отображаться во всех популярных браузерах и их минимальные версии, с которых доступно использование border-spacing в CSS. Разделить ячейки 15 точек, как по горизонтали, так и по вертикали. Выполнение задачи будет выглядеть так:

Отсутствие свойства "анимация" означает, что носитель языка разметки интервалов между ячейками не могут заполнить цветом или применить другие графические эффекты. Для этого используются графические редакторы (GIMP, Photoshop, Inkscape). Автор: Наталья Пять 13 Ноября 2018 года



Категория: Гаджеты